Web13 apr. 2024 · Make a Whiskey Mash Making a whiskey mash involves crushing grain and then mixing it with hot water. The purpose of making a whiskey mash is to convert complex sugars into simple sugars that are more easily consumed yeast and turned into alcohol during the fermentation process. Web13 apr. 2024 · A pot still is great for whiskey and involves putting a batch of fermented liquid into a copper pot. The pot is sealed and heated, with the alcohol in the liquid turning to vapor. This process draws the alcohol off into a coil. The coil is much cooler, causing the alcohol to condense back into liquid. This liquid then runs out into a collection ... Web26 nov. 2024 · Rye Whiskey Mash Procedure. Place your brew pot on its heat source and pour in 5.5 gallons of water. Heat water to 165 °F. Turn off heat source when you reach 165 °F and immediately stir in 6 pounds of Rye Malt and 3.5 pounds of Flaked Maize. Stir the mixture continuously for 7 minutes.

Web7 okt. 2024 · You can make wine and beer at home, but liquors like vodka, gin, moonshine, and whiskey cannot be made at home for personal use. It is perfectly legal to own a still, which is what whiskey is distilled in. You can make essential oils, perfume, or even distilled water in it, so long as youre not producing liquor.

WebUsing a still of any capacity to make spirits is illegal in Australia without holding an ‘excise manufacturer licence’ irrespective of whether it is for ‘personal use’ or sale. Examples of distilled alcohol include brandy, whiskey, rum and gin. Illegally distilling alcohol can result in penalties up to $85,000 or more or two years in ...
